Reading Commission Reviews Mixed-Use Project

A town commission extended a public hearing on a commercial-residential project pitched for Main Street, according to a report.

READING, MA — The Community Planning & Development Commission is reviewing a proposed redevelopment of 348 Main St., according to The Reading Post.

The site's owner is proposing to demolish the three-story office building at the site and replace it with a four-story mixed-use development. The first floor would be commercial space with 15 residential units on the upper three floors.

Some commission members expressed reservations about the project.
